Fios and Xfinity both offer reliable internet speeds and a variety of TV packages. Fios’ key advantage is that it’s built on a modern fiber-optic infrastructure, enabling much faster internet speeds. Xfinity’s key advantage is that it’s widely available, while Fios only operates in 8 states.“Sail Internet is a great outfit. Very reasonable price for gig-speed internet, with no hidden fees. Sail Internet offers high-speed internet with upload speeds of up to 60 Mbps and download speeds of up to 300 Mbps.The Xfinity internet customer experience is kind of a mixed bag. On the one hand, you have reliable service, with the option for unlimited data if you want it. This makes for a great day-to-day experience. On the other hand, Xfinity internet has a spotty customer service track record. Technically, it ranks above average on customer surveys (4).

Xfinity vs Google Fiber: Internet Speeds. Winner: Xfinity. Xfinity and Google Fiber each offer customers gigabit internet speeds, but instead of topping out at 1Gbps like Google Fiber, Xfinity's speeds continue climbing all the way to 2Gbps. Access the Xfinity website using a computer or other device connected to the Internet.Nov 7, 2022 · In 2010, right around the time of the Winter Olympics, Comcast was in the process of merging with NBC. Since Comcast was primarily known as a TV and Internet Service Provider (ISP), the marketing folks thought it might be confusing to continue adding services and products to what used to be a narrowly focused brand.
